Secondary income, other sectors, payments (BoP, current US$) (N.America) - 2022
* Data Description : Secondary income refers to transfers recorded in the balance of payments whenever an economy provides or receives goods, services, income, or financial items without a quid pro quo. All transfers not considered to be capital are current. Data are in current U.S. dollars.

* Countries with the highest value of "Secondary income, other sectors, payments (BoP, current US$)" in the N.America (2022) : United States of America(271.199.000.000), Canada(10.803.300.000), Dominican Republic(1.455.300.000), Mexico(1.202.750.000), Panama(915.281.000), Haiti(725.386.000), Costa Rica(540.189.000), Honduras(387.636.000), El Salvador(350.199.000), Trinidad and Tobago(326.763.000).
